Yeast is often associated with bread and beer making. A Tulane University professor is putting it to use in cancer research.
Charles Miller, an associate professor in the Environmental Health Sciences department of the Tulane University School of Public Health and Tropical Medicine, has been given $690,000 from the National Cancer Institute to study the side effects of the many cancer drugs under development.See the full content of this document
